VERY POOR QUALITY TOLERANCE CONTROL. First problem I had was with the button bolts that go through the rubber grommets. When mounting them to the support bracket no matter how much I tighten them there was still play. I discovered that the shoulder portion of the bolt that sits in the bracket is too long. I used a washer in between, that worked but it was tricky getting it together. Then when mounting the support bracket to the portion that wraps around the fork cover I had the same problem. I had to take that off the fork cover and grind down the raised mounting surface. Then after all the on and off trying to get it to work I got some light scratches on the plastic. I even had a rug down when I was doing this. If it scratches that easy I don’t think it’s going to hold up well even to bugs. The plastic is not the same as my Memphis Shades windshield. It’s thinner, seems flimsy, flexes real easy. The plastic seems like it may be brittle. Memphis Shades are made in the U.S., these are made in China. I have a VTX 1300 with a batwing fairing that creates a lot of updraft from under the fairing, resulting in helmet buffeting and wind noise. These fork wind deflectors were easy to snap on, hold tight, and deflect the wind away. You can feel it while riding by stretching your hand out - palm facing down, and the former wind draft can no longer be felt from around the forks. The wind noise is also gone. My ride quality and experience have improved as a result of these deflectors! The dimensions of the flaps are exactly the same as the leading memphis brand though the thickness and weight are a little less. Mphesis uses two clamps, whereas this is single clamp, which I was worried may not hold strongly but I was proven wrong. Mmephis sells only the deflectors, not the clamps, for more price than this whole set from PSLER! This is an excellent buy; I would definitely recommend.

Got these for my 2018 Vulcan. They eliminated all the loud wind noise and buffeting that was coming from under the windscreen. Good quality, crystal clean acrylic, nice hardware. Could use a thicker washer on the bolts going thru the acrylic to allow for the grommets to be snugged up before the bolts bottom out, but minor issue. No instructions, none needed, self explanatory.
